Transaction 1e38e070824c91b328d040da038d999e4123e32e159c961c8ba23c68bbe60b14
1 Input
1 Output
-
1e38e070824c91b328d040da038d999e4123e32e159c961c8ba23c68bbe60b14:0
- value
- 23900810
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 521cb41f735891c3c860cba6f9709c55a81f5afb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18VAo6JtrtXPfsPHy8wJ1AivKfxGxAgPEY